OceanaGold Q3 profit falls on lower gold price; shares drop
By Suze Metherell Oct. 31 (BusinessDesk) - Oceana Gold, which operates the Macraes goldfield in Otago, reported a 61 percent drop in third quarter profit as a lift in production in its Philippines operations was offset by declining gold prices. The company's shares fell. Net profit fell to US$16.9 million, or 5 cents per share, in the three months ended Sept. 30, from US$43.7 million, or 14 cents per share, in the same period a year earlier, the Melbourne-based company said in a statement.
